@article{article_1175272, title={COGNITIVE PERCEPTIONS OF SCIENCE TEACHERS CANDIDATES REGARDING NOISE POLLUTION}, journal={Dünya Multidisipliner Araştırmalar Dergisi}, volume={5}, pages={71–88}, year={2022}, author={Kalaycı, Serpil}, keywords={Noise Pollution, Science Teacher Candidates, Phenomenology, Drawing, Controlled Word Association Test}, abstract={The aim of this research is to reveal the cognitive perceptions of the science teacher candidates participating in the research about the concept of “noise pollution”, which is taught within the scope of the environmental education course Totally 60 third and fourth grade students, who study the department of Science Education Teaching in Hatay Mustafa Kemal University in 2021-2022 Academic Year participated in this research. In this research, phenomenology design, one of the qualitative research methods, was used. Controlled word association test and drawing technique were used together as data collection tool to determine the cognitive perceptions of science teacher candidates. In the light of the findings obtained from the research, it was seen that science teacher candidates produced more concepts about noise sources and their effects on human health, but they did not dwell much on the issue of reducing or preventing noise pollution. Only two science teacher candidates gave the answer “sound insulation” and showed this answer in the drawing they drew. The drawings made by the science teacher candidates and the data obtained from the word association test overlap with each other. However, it was observed that the science teacher candidates’ sensitivity to this environmental problem was insufficient.}, number={2}, publisher={Mer Ak Mersin Akademi Danışmanlık Anonim Şirketi}
